Top Tourist Destinations in Himachal Pradesh

  1. Shimla

    • Famous for: Colonial charm, snow, shopping

    • Activities: Mall Road walk, Kufri excursion, Jakhoo Temple visit

    • Best Time to Visit: March to June, December to January for snow

  2. Kullu

    • Famous for: Temples, rivers, adventure sports

    • Activities: River rafting, Dussehra festival, camping

    • Best Time to Visit: March to July, October

  3. Kullu Valley

    • Famous for: Scenic beauty, apple orchards

    • Activities: Nature photography, trekking

    • Best Time to Visit: Spring and Summer

  4. Manali

    • Famous for: Snow activities, honeymoon spot

    • Activities: Solang Valley skiing, Rohtang Pass, Hadimba Temple

    • Best Time to Visit: November to February for snow, May to July

  5. Dharamshala

    • Famous for: Tibetan culture, monasteries

    • Activities: Visit to Tsuglagkhang Complex, cricket stadium

    • Best Time to Visit: March to June, September to November

  6. Dalhousie

    • Famous for: Colonial vibe, cool climate

    • Activities: Panchpula waterfalls, heritage walks

    • Best Time to Visit: March to June

  7. Mcleodganj

    • Famous for: Tibetan influence, cafes

    • Activities: Bhagsunath Temple, trekking to Triund

    • Best Time to Visit: March to June, September

  8. Spiti Valley

    • Famous for: Cold desert, monasteries, offbeat travel

    • Activities: Road trips, stargazing, visiting Key Monastery

    • Best Time to Visit: May to October

  9. More Places That you Can add on Tour:

    • Kasol & Manikaran – For riverside camping and hot springs

    • Khajjiar – Mini Switzerland of India

    • Chamba – Historical temples and scenic views

    • Amritsar (adjacent tour) – Golden Temple & Wagah Border
